Maintaining a steady pace of operation during excavation is crucial for several reasons, particularly in promoting both efficiency and safety. A consistent operating speed ensures that equipment is managed optimally, reducing the likelihood of mistakes and mishaps that can occur during hurried or overly slow work. When all crew members work together at a steady pace, communication is simplified, and tasks can be coordinated more effectively.

In terms of efficiency, a steady pace allows for a more predictable workflow, minimizing downtime and maximizing productivity on the job site. Equipment like backhoes or excavators can work at their peak efficiency, minimizing excessive wear or the risk of breakdowns, which can happen if machinery is operated too fast or too slowly.

Regarding safety, this steady approach allows operators to better assess their surroundings and react to any hazards that may arise. Sudden changes in operation speed can lead to accidents, as workers might not be prepared for unexpected movements or shifts in the workload. Consequently, maintaining a steady pace not only helps to complete the task efficiently but also protects the well-being of everyone on site.
